pirate In Search of Cal Cruising 46 Owners Association

Hello
I bought my cal cruising 46 two yrs ago. As I understand Bill Lapworth and mr Jensen had built only 14 or 15 of these gems.

I have been searching for other owners of the original CC46 to share experiences, compare and to learn from each others

mine is gutted to bare hull in the early 80's and retrofitted to equal more modern boats with in mast furling, auto pilots, radar, vaccuflush heads etc etc.

I would like to just share experiences and stories and new gadgets etc

Thumbs up Needs no fixing

Thx guys for the reply

actually there is nothing broken in myCC46

I amgetting it ready for an extended cruising to med and south pacific in 4 to 5 years. As such I would like to install a watermaker, solar cells and a wind generator. I recently replaced my inverter to a xantrex 3000 pure sign wave inverted so my 42 inch HD TV wont be damaged

I am also debating on an arch for a intellian satellite broadband Internet and satellite communication domes and other modern upgrades

theboat is built solid and has very little milage

curious what others have done
